I believe recent college graduates should not expect to
become a project manager right away except that they have a great deal of
experience working on previous projects. College Graduates with no experience
would have difficulty proving their abilities and expertise. A project manager
needs previous experience working on a project as well as organizational
skills.
A typical career path for a project manager would be a team
member in projects. They can proceed to do that for a few years demonstrating
leadership skills and developing organizational skills, with this development they
can become a co-leader with the goal to become a successful project manager.
According to indeed.com the average salary for a
non-experienced Project Manager in South Florida is $86,000. A senior project
manager can be expected to receive a salary of around $98,000
